      @@davemceachran8788 nothing wrong with lane splitting but most of these guys are doing it wrong. You're not supposed to exceed more than 10mph speed difference between yourself and other vehicles and you should never do it while traffic is moving at normal highway speeds (which means you are speeding excessively if in CA). Furthermore situational awareness is required, like understanding where the sun is, how visibility is affected in corners, and keeping an eye out for gaps in the traffic and people signalling to get into those gaps.
      This was a low skilled rider who did none of those things. Additionally it's clear he doesn't have the fundamentals of accident avoidance down like covering the brakes, progressive braking and lower speed maneuvering.

      @@ThatMeansHesMad it's not really about rushing actually and being stuck in congestion isn't "waiting in line", thats just a pointless belief.
      First motorcycles, particularly ones that are purely air cooled can get really hot and overheat while sitting in traffic. There is no air to move over them. There is also more mechanical wear and tear. Second by allowing them to lane split you are taking one more vehicle out of the stop and go traffic easing congestion. Finally getting stuck in stop and go traffic on a motorcycle can be exhausting for the rider after a while. It's more strenuous than driving a car and a lot more manual operation of the vehicle.
      There are practical reasons for lane splitting but as I've said there are rules and guidelines to follow to stay safe.

      It's called lane splitting, and there are studies showing it is both safer and less safe for motorcyclists. A motorcyclist is more likely to be killed waiting at an intersection or in stop-and-go traffic because drivers who aren't paying attention will rear-end them. This can throw them from their bikes, push them into other vehicles, or into an active intersection, etc, and they don't have the luxury of four walls and air bags to protect them.
      However, in places where lane splitting is legal (and there aren't many in the US), there is usually a cap on how much faster you can travel than the traffic around you, I think it's usually no more than 10 mph. So if traffic is at a standstill, you can split lanes going about 10 mph.
